inotifypropertychanged

    1熱度

    4回答

    幾個(新手)問題: 1)我看到了很多的 public Person SelectedPerson { get; set; } 我假定這不火屬性的變化? 所以,如果我想這樣做,我必須提供以下內容? private Person selectedPerson; public Person SelectedPerson { get { ret

    0熱度

    3回答

    簡短問題: MS中內建的Data Objects支持INotifyPropertyChanged嗎? Long explination: 所以我打算用數據綁定控件顯示大量數據。 數據將會與用戶交互頻繁進行。 該應用程序是一個基本的Windows窗體應用程序。 而不是將所有數據的事件連接到顯示控件我希望我可以使用實現INotifyPropertyChanged的數據對象,這樣控件不需要知道他們的數據

    2熱度

    1回答

    我正在使用WPF/MVVM,並有一個綁定問題與組合框 - 任何幫助讚賞! 繼承人我的組合... <ComboBox Name="ComboBoxAvailableCriteria" Width="255" ItemsSource="{Binding AvailableCriteria}" DisplayMemberPath="SearchableAttribute.Name" /> 而且我的繼

    -1熱度

    2回答

    嗨我想提高一個EntityObject的PropertyChanged事件,我沒有找到辦法做到這一點,這可能嗎?

    1熱度

    1回答

    我的應用程序使用一個自定義的List,它繼承自Bindinglist,然後綁定到所有的UI控件。該列表是實現INotifyPropertyChanged的baseobjects的集合。我懷疑有內存泄漏,並使用 memprofiler對我的應用程序進行了描述,它確認我的所有列表從不處理,並且由於它們訂閱了綁定列表的propertyChanged事件處理程序,所以它們正在執行。 這裏是我的對象 pub

    1熱度

    4回答

    有沒有辦法在任何對象上觀察對象圖的變化,並根據變化做些事情? 可以說我有以下幾點: public class Main:INotifyPropertyChanged { public ObservableCollection<Foo> FooItems { get; } public ObservableCollection<Bar> BarItems { get; } }

    16熱度

    4回答

    這個問題是要告訴我缺乏的預期行爲的理解執行時/使用INotifyPropertyChanged的: 的問題是 - 結合按預期方式工作,當你有它本身實現INotifyPropertyChanged一類,具有嵌套INotifyPropertyChanged類型的屬性是否需要內部訂閱以更改這些屬性的通知,然後傳播通知?或者,綁定基礎架構預計會有這麼多的智慧嗎? 例如(注意此代碼是不完整的 - 只是爲了說

    10熱度

    7回答

    更改屬性的名稱並期望Visual Studio中的重命名功能處理所有必需的重命名(除了INotifyPropertyChanged的PropertyChanged事件的屬性名稱)之外,這必定是一個常見事件。有沒有更好的方式來強制輸入它,所以你不需要記住手動重命名?

    3熱度

    1回答

    我有一個對象的層次結構都實現INotifyPropertyChanged。我也有一個派生自BindingList的自定義列表。 這是我的理解,當我添加一個對象的推理INotifyPropertyChanged到列表,以某種方式PropertyChanged事件自動地連線/轉換爲ListChanged事件。 但是,我將我的列表設置爲我的DataGridView的數據源後,當我更改網格中的值時,Lis

    1熱度

    1回答

    使用WPF,我正在構建一個非常簡單的文檔編輯器,它將提供基本的格式設置功能,例如修改用戶文本外觀的能力,即下劃線,粗體,更改字體大小等。 我已經爲用戶的輸入實現了幾個RichTextBox,並希望顯示一個按鈕,說明類似於Microsoft Word的格式選項的切換狀態。例如,如果用戶按下CTRL + B,所有輸入的文本將變爲粗體,而「粗體」按鈕反映該狀態(被壓下)。 此時,按鈕的IsChecked